ESET SysInspector v1.2.0.26 released
A new stand-alone version of ESET SysInspector diagnostic tool, v1.2.0.26, has been released.
The new version contains the following changes:
- Added the following registry keys:
HKCU\Software\Microsoft\Windows\CurrentVersion\Policies\Explorer\Run
HKCU\Software\Microsoft\Windows\CurrentVersion\RunOnce
HKLM\Software\Microsoft\ExchangeHKLM\Software\Microsoft\ExchangeServer
HKLM\Software\Microsoft\Windows\CurrentVersion\Policies\Explorer\Run
HKLM\Software\Microsoft\Windows NT\CurrentVersion\Drivers32
HKLM\System\CurrentControlSet\Services\MSExchangeIS\VirusScan and many others.
- Added ESET Mail Security for Microsoft Exchange Server registry keys and files
- Added display of scheduled task listAdded display of last 100 crtiical errors from Event Logs
- Improved display of 32-bit and 64-bit processes
- Improvements to anti-stealth driver for rootkit detection
- List of Drivers now sorted in LoadOrder
- Redesigned tree navigation
- Renamed “Generate Log” option to “New Log” in main menu
- SYSTEM and USER environment variables are now displayed separately
- Fixed issue with collection of binary DWORDs/QWORDs from registry
- Fixed issue with dates not being displayed in Updates & Hotfix section
- Fixed issue with duplicate items being displayed in Updates & Hotfix section
- Fixed issue with edited service scripts causing crash
- Fixed issue with Export All to service script through context menu
- Fixed issue with Installed Software not being detected in Microsoft Windows 2000
- Fixed issue with memory leak when generating log files
- Fixed issue with running as Administrator under Limited account
- Fixed issue with some updates not being displayed in Updates & Hotfix section
- Fixed issue with unloading anti-stealth driver
- Fixed issue with Updates & Hotfixes not being detected in Microsoft Windows 2000
